A (k, 6)-cage (k = 2, 3, 4, 5) is a 2-connected cubic plane graph that has only k-gons and hexagons as its faces. Continuing their work on (3, 6)-cages (2009) the authors investigate the combinatorial (topological and algebraic) structure of (2, 6)-cages and explicitly determine their eigenvalues and…

The Padmakar-Ivan (PI) index of a graph G is defined as PI (G) = Σ [neu(e|G)+nev(e|G)], where for edge e=(u,v) are neu (e|G) the number of edges of G lying closer to u than v, and nev (e|G) is the number of edges of G lying closer to v than u and summation goes over all edges of G. In August 2003 the computer program GRAFFITI made conjecture 1001 stating that for any benzenoid graph, the size of a maximum matching equals the number of positive eigenvalues. Later, the authors learned that this conjecture was already known in 1982 to I. Gutman (Kragujevac). Here we present a proof…
Dürer's engraving Melencolia I famously includes a perspective view of a solid polyhedral block of which the visible portion is an 8-circuit bounding a pentagon-triple+triangle patch. The polyhedron is usually taken to be a cube truncated on antipodal corners, but an infinity of others are compatible…
